FTP | CCD | Buscar | Trucos | Trabajo | Foros |
|
Registrarse | FAQ | Miembros | Calendario | Guía de estilo | Temas de Hoy |
|
Herramientas | Buscar en Tema | Desplegado |
#1
|
|||
|
|||
Entre firebird, MySql y postgrest????
Hola, tengo una consulta para los entendidos, tengo una aplicacion que hay que traspasar desde paradox hacia alguna base de datos que funcione en WEB, idealmente que tambien funcione en windows y php (la parte web se haria en php, mientras que para los usuarios de la empresa se haria en windows), cosa de tener un solo programa que mantener, y no una aplicacion para windows y otra para web
Entre MySql, Firebird, y Postgrest, cual usarian y por que????? |
#2
|
||||
|
||||
Yo utilizaría Firebird. Es muy potente y se conecta bien con Delphi (para programar para Windows) y con PHP. Además de esto, es sofware libre. El mantenimiento de esta base es casi nulo. La instalación 5 minutos. Los backups, se realizan con la base abierta.
MySQL creo que está muy integrada con PHP, pero he escuchado que no es del todo libre si lo usas para empresas. Postgrest no la conozco, pero se que es muy potente. Con Delphi no tendrás problemas, y supongo que con PHP tampoco. |
#3
|
||||
|
||||
Mysql sin dudarlo. Por ser un motor de base de datos ampliamente usado en desarrolos Web, existe una amplia gama de herramientas y una enorme base de conocimientos que te permitirán resolver tus dudas con una inversión mínima de esfuerzo. Saludos.
__________________
Conoce mi blog http://www.edgartec.com |
#5
|
|||
|
|||
FireBird al poder.
Tengo una aplicación en Delphi, con un Servidor de Capa Intermedia, IIS, y Firebird. Y tanto en local, como mediante VPN con mi otra oficina como con el formulario web que tenemos de ventas, Firebird va de escándalo el acceso a datos es mucho más rápido que con otros componentes y otras BD. Es mi experiencia, cada uno contará la suya Saludos. |
#6
|
||||
|
||||
amigo duilioisola, pues te doy toda la razon, resulta que MySQL tiene una licencia Dual, esta licencia consiste en que desarrollos hechos con MySQL tienen que ser GNU/GPL para poder heredar esta misma licencia de MySQL, sin embargo, cosa que muy pocos saben es que desarrollos que no sean libres tienen que pagar por esta licencia, por cada servidor y cliente que tengan instalados, muy por el estilo de MS SQL Server, en este momento no recuerdo cunto cuesta la licencia para el Server ni para el cliente, pero se que no es muy económica.
Firebird RuleZ
__________________
mas confundido que Garavito el día del Niño. |
#7
|
||||
|
||||
Hablando de SPAM, ahora hasta en chino...o japonés...yo creo qye cada dia se está poniendo peor la cosa....
Pero contestando la pregunta...si solo quieres usar tablas y alguna que otra cosa de BD puedes usar MySQL, es un motor maduro, rápido, bien soportado y sobre todo libre. (no hacer caso de los que no leen bien la licencia de la version "comunnity") Con este motor lograras avances muy rápidos...ahora que si te interesa meterte mas a la cuestion de BDs pues ahi esta FB, aunque digamos que MySQL y FB son mutuamente excluyentes ya qu etrabaj de manera diferente.
__________________
AKA "El animalito" ||Cordobés a mucha honra|| |
#8
|
||||
|
||||
Cita:
Mi elección firebird y hay muchos hilos que indican porque. Saludos. |
#9
|
|||
|
|||
De acuerdo con donald shimoda
__________________
Luis Fernando Buelvas T. |
#10
|
||||
|
||||
resp
yo en mi caso usaria mysql.
Es mas estoy considerando olvidarme de firebird y usar mysql en la mayoria de mis proyectos ya que todo lo que se dice de este es de soponer que es superior a cualquier sgbd es mas se puede hasta comparar con oracle.
__________________
Todo se puede, que no exista la tecnología aun, es otra cosa. Última edición por rastafarey fecha: 19-11-2008 a las 22:25:54. |
#11
|
||||
|
||||
Cita:
No se entiende muy bien lo que comentas, que es comparable a oracle? Mysql? |
#12
|
||||
|
||||
Depende de lo que vayas a hacer EXACTAMENTE.
Pero, en principio, Firebird, sin duda. Después PostgreSQL. Y mysql si quieres hacer alguna cosita sencillita
__________________
La otra guía de estilo | Búsquedas avanzadas | Etiquetas para código | Colabora mediante Paypal |
#13
|
||||
|
||||
Pues no, no estoy de acuerdo, Primero MySQL ante todo y luego Firebird, ¿razón?, el amigo se dará cuenta y optará por MySQL.
Saludos
__________________
Mi BLOG - ¡Joder, leanse la guia de estilo! Las Palabras son enanas, los ejemplos gigantes. |
#14
|
||||
|
||||
Eso me gusta, cuando se dan argumentos válidos.
|
#15
|
||||
|
||||
Pues si el servidor de ambas aplicaciones sera windows local pues yo optaria por Firebird, yo la uso desde hace algunos años y es una base ya bastante madura y con lo que se viene 2.5 - 3.0 creo que tenemos para muchos años mas. ademas de ser estable, poco mantenimiento, Open. MySql lo he usado para pequeños desarrollos unicamente asi que no podria opinar mucho. Otras opciones serian el Oracle express o el SQL Server Express. tienen sus limitantes pero aun asi tienen muy buena pinta.
|
#16
|
||||
|
||||
Yo por mi parte le recomendaría hacerlo con Firebird ya que se comporta de maravilla con Delphi además de ser muy estable, rápido y fácil de mantener, es gratis y para rematar se conecta fácilmente con php es muy parecido a la forma de trabajar mysql en php y tiene la ventaja de que es 100% software libre, se lo recomiendo por que mi tesis de grado la hice en base a un sistema de escritorio que compartía una db con una pagina Web y resulto ser una excelente forma de convertir tu aplicación de escritorio en un sistema accesible vía Web, ya que firebird es súper buen administrador de los insert, update de múltiples usuarios.
|
#17
|
||||
|
||||
Cita:
Evidentemente, está todo bastante controlado en temas de seguridad para que no se cuele ningún "maleducado" en el sistema.
__________________
La otra guía de estilo | Búsquedas avanzadas | Etiquetas para código | Colabora mediante Paypal |
#18
|
|||
|
|||
Pagina Compartativa
No he trabajado con postgress pero he ojeado el manual de referencia y si dudas se ve que tiene muchas cosas interesantes , encontre esta referencia y vale la pena mirarla porque definitivamente firebird es muy buena pero le faltan elementos de trabajo por ejemplo :declarar los camos usando la fila de un archivo es vital para el desarrollo, funciones de usuario en vez de procedures
http://www.amsoftwaredesign.com/pg_vs_fb |
#19
|
||||
|
||||
Cita:
¿Te refieres a las UDFs?, si no, pues ¿seran a estas otras?, http://jhonny.clubdelphi.com/2008/07...adas-firebird/ ademas de otras sentencias mas que tiene por ahí.
__________________
Lecciones de mi Madre. Tema: modificación del comportamiento, "Pará de actuar como tu padre!" http://www.purodelphi.com/ http://www.nosolodelphi.com/ |
#20
|
|||
|
|||
Declarando funciones de usuario en plsql SemiEjemplo
En la base de datos
en delphi por Ejemplo select nopedido,codigocliente,get_nombre_cliente(codigocliente), from pedidos_header Permite desplegar el nombre del cliente facilmente |
|
|
Temas Similares | ||||
Tema | Autor | Foro | Respuestas | Último mensaje |
Copiar BD MySQL entre ordenadores | Ezecool | MySQL | 8 | 23-01-2008 10:08:47 |
Interacción entre Pervasive y MySQL | lucero_chivas | C++ Builder | 0 | 12-04-2007 21:38:29 |
Diferencia entre firebird y firebird pdb | aledieb | Firebird e Interbase | 2 | 19-11-2006 14:10:17 |
Diferencias entre Interbase y FireBird | erickperez6 | Firebird e Interbase | 2 | 22-05-2006 22:14:38 |
consultas SQL entre delphi y MySQL | docarrillo | SQL | 1 | 03-07-2003 03:31:22 |
|